The European Securities and Markets Authority (ESMA), the EU’s financial markets regulator and supervisor, has published today the latest edition of its Spotlight on Markets newsletter, covering key activities and publications from June and July 2026.

This edition opens with the statement on the end of the MiCA transitional period, calling on unauthorised crypto-asset service providers to wind down their activities in an orderly manner while safeguarding clients’ interests and protecting market integrity.

Top news highlights include the final report on simplifying transaction reporting, identifying up to €1 billion in potential annual savings through a "report once" approach, ESMA’s call on firms to finalise preparations ahead of T+1 settlement deadlines, and the publication of 2025 Annual Report, focusing on stronger supervision, regulatory simplification and innovation.

Key publications featured in this edition include:

  • the ESAs’ first annual report on major ICT-related incidents under the Digital Operational Resilience Act (DORA);
  • consultation on technical advice to simplify the EU Taxonomy disclosure framework and reduce reporting burdens for market participants.
  • ESMA's authorisation of EuroCTP as the Consolidated Tape Provider for shares and exchange-traded funds.

Other updates cover the selection of Etrading Software (Netherlands) B.V. as Consolidated Tape Provider for OTC derivatives, preliminary findings on the Active Account Requirement under EMIR, a report on the supervision of cross-border investment services, and the launch of Common Supervisory Actions on risk management functions and digital operational resilience for CASPs.
